编程语言python入门 python代码自动生成器
Python,作为一种高级编程语言,因其简洁的语法和强大的功能,在数据科学、人工智能、Web开发等多个领域广受欢迎。对于初学者掌握Python的基础是踏入编程世界的第一步。本文将详细介绍Python入门的相关内容,帮助读者从零开始,逐步掌握这门强大的编程语言。
一、Python简介与环境搭建
Python是一种解释型、面向对象、动态数据类型的高级程序设计语言。它的设计哲学强调代码的可读性和简洁的语法。在开始Python编程之前,需要安装Python环境。无论是Windows、Mac还是Linux系统,都可以通过官方网站下载并安装最新版本的Python。安装完成后,通过命令行或集成开发环境(IDE)如PyCharm、VSCode等,即可开始编写和运行Python代码。
关键词:Python、环境搭建、IDE
潜在语义关键词:编程语言、官方网站、代码运行
二、Python基础语法
掌握Python的基础语法是学习编程的关键。这包括变量和数据类型(如整数、浮点数、字符串、列表、元组、字典等)、控制结构(如if语句、for循环、while循环)、函数定义与调用等。通过简单的例子,如计算两个数的和、遍历列表并打印每个元素、定义一个函数计算阶乘等,可以加深对Python基础语法的理解。
关键词:Python、基础语法、变量
潜在语义关键词:数据类型、控制结构、函数定义
三、Python面向对象编程
面向对象编程(OOP)是Python的一大特色。通过类(class)和对象(object)的概念,可以实现代码的封装、继承和多态。在Python中,定义一个类需要使用class关键字,类中可以包含属性(变量)和方法(函数)。通过创建类的实例(对象),可以调用类中的方法和属性。Python还支持继承,子类可以继承父类的属性和方法,并可以重写父类的方法。
关键词:Python、面向对象编程、类
潜在语义关键词:对象、封装、继承
四、Python异常处理
在编程过程中,难免会遇到错误和异常情况。Python提供了异常处理机制,允许程序在运行时检测错误,并采取相应的措施。通过使用try...except语句,可以捕获并处理异常,避免程序因错误而终止。还可以使用else和finally子句来处理正常情况下和无论是否发生异常都需要执行的代码。
关键词:Python、异常处理、try...except
潜在语义关键词:错误检测、程序终止、else子句
五、Python文件操作与数据处理
Python提供了丰富的文件操作功能,可以方便地读写文本文件和二进制文件。通过打开文件、读取文件内容、写入数据到文件等操作,可以实现数据的持久化存储。Python还支持正则表达式,用于字符串的匹配和替换。在数据处理方面,Python的pandas库提供了强大的数据分析和处理功能,是数据科学领域不可或缺的工具。
关键词:Python、文件操作、数据处理
潜在语义关键词:文本文件、二进制文件、pandas库
Python作为一门强大且易学的编程语言,在各个领域都有广泛的应用。通过掌握Python的基础语法、面向对象编程、异常处理、文件操作与数据处理等内容,初学者可以逐步建立起编程的基础,为后续深入学习打下坚实的基础。随着技术的不断进步和Python社区的不断发展,相信Python将在未来继续发挥重要作用。